Position Overview:

The Bank Training Coordinator supports the execution of training and quality programs by managing schedules, maintaining learning materials, and ensuring content alignment with ever-changing processes and policies. The Bank Training Coordinator works closely with leadership, Training Managers, subject matter experts, quality teams, and change management to continuously revamp training procedures. 

Responsibilities of the Bank Training Coordinator:

  • Maintain and update training materials to reflect current processes, product changes, and system updates, ensuring alignment with operational standards.
  • Track policy, regulatory, and procedural changes, validate content updates with subject matter experts, and manage version control documentation.
  • Coordinate all training logistics, including SME availability, instructor preparation, training calendars, attendee lists, and materials.
  • Support the execution of training sessions to ensure consistent delivery.
  • Track learner progress, completion data, assessment results, and nesting milestones.
  • Facilitate readiness certification for new hires in partnership with management and training leadership.
